#include <config.h>
#include <fcntl.h>
#include <libelf.h>
#include <stdio.h>
#include <stdlib.h>
#include <unistd.h>
int
main (int argc, char *argv[])
{
int fd;
FILE *fp;
Elf *elf;
Elf_Arsym *arsym;
size_t narsym;
if (argc < 3)
exit (1);
/* Open the archive. */
fd = open (argv[1], O_RDONLY);
if (fd == -1)
{
printf ("Cannot open input file: %m");
exit (1);
}
/* Open the output file. */
fp = fopen (argv[2], "w");
if (fp == NULL)
{
printf ("Cannot open output file: %m");
exit (1);
}
/* Set the ELF version. */
elf_version (EV_CURRENT);
/* Create an ELF descriptor. */
elf = elf_begin (fd, ELF_C_READ, NULL);
if (elf == NULL)
{
printf ("Cannot create ELF descriptor: %s\n", elf_errmsg (-1));
exit (1);
}
/* If it is no archive punt. */
if (elf_kind (elf) != ELF_K_AR)
{
printf ("`%s' is no archive\n", argv[1]);
exit (1);
}
/* Now get the index of the archive. */
arsym = elf_getarsym (elf, &narsym);
if (arsym == NULL)
{
printf ("Cannot get archive index: %s\n", elf_errmsg (-1));
exit (1);
}
/* If there is no element in the index do nothing. There always is
an empty entry at the end which is included in the count and
which we want to skip. */
if (narsym-- > 1)
while (narsym-- > 0)
{
Elf *subelf;
Elf_Arhdr *arhdr;
if (elf_rand (elf, arsym[narsym].as_off) != arsym[narsym].as_off)
{
printf ("random access for symbol `%s' fails: %s\n",
arsym[narsym].as_name, elf_errmsg (-1));
exit (1);
}
subelf = elf_begin (fd, ELF_C_READ, elf);
if (subelf == NULL)
{
printf ("Cannot create ELF descriptor for archive member: %s\n",
elf_errmsg (-1));
exit (1);
}
arhdr = elf_getarhdr (subelf);
if (arhdr == NULL)
{
printf ("Cannot get archive header for element `%s': %s\n",
arsym[narsym].as_name, elf_errmsg (-1));
exit (1);
}
/* Now print what we actually want. */
fprintf (fp, "%s in %s\n", arsym[narsym].as_name, arhdr->ar_name);
/* Free the ELF descriptor. */
if (elf_end (subelf) != 0)
{
printf ("Error while freeing subELF descriptor: %s\n",
elf_errmsg (-1));
exit (1);
}
}
/* Free the ELF descriptor. */
if (elf_end (elf) != 0)
{
printf ("Error while freeing ELF descriptor: %s\n", elf_errmsg (-1));
exit (1);
}
close (fd);
fclose (fp);
return 0;
}
